    DJILBA August / September
    Pronounced: Jill-bah. The second part of winter, usually the wettest and coldest time of the year, with clear ice-cold periods. Native potatoes were harvested and kangaroos, possums and emus hunted. Skins were tanned and prepared as clothing and bedding, as well as being made into carry bags for food, medicine and tools. Hunting gear was also prepared. A time of plentiful food.
